Young Money Artist "Flow" Charged with Murder

Young Money signee Widner "Flow" Degruy is wanted for the murder of brothers Kendrick and Kindred Bishop, aged 22 and 18, in eastern New Orleans.

New Orleans Police have released footage of the rapper and an unnamed subject, whom they believe were possibly leaving the scene of the crime. According to officials, the above footage shows Flow wearing a dark colored hoodie while making a purchase in a store while accompanied by an unknown suspect. 

The Bishop brothers were found dead inside a Kia sedan in the 4800 block of Bright Drive in eastern New Orleans on May 25, after being fatally shot. Police have no motive for the shooting, but a warrant has been issued for Flow who police say would face two counts of second-degree murder.

Tyga Reacts to Criticism Over "The Gold Album" Sales

Tyga recently released his latest project, "The Gold Album," on Spotify, SoundCloud, and YouTube for free due to his conflicts with YMCMB, so the rapper was shocked that he was getting criticism over album sales. The L.A.-born emcee took to Twitter to respond to Complex writing a story about how Nielsen SoundScan showed the album selling a mere 2,200 copies. Tyga said that he didn't even intend to make money off of the project and added, "Yall mfs is funny. I put my album out myself for free on spotify,soundcloud, YouTube to stream. Didn't plan on selling it Kuz of label problems. It's a dope album. Got a lot of great feedback and millions of streams."
